Name: “Deutsches Afrika-Korps” 1941-1943
Manufacturer: Toro Models
Scale: 1:35th Scale
Material: Resin
Parts: 7+ and Base
Rating: 5 out of 5
Reviewer: Guy Herrick
Review

 

Tomas was kind enough to send me this figure and after seeing it be a nominee for the 2005 Lilliput Award, I decided now was the time to do a kit review and share with the planet what a beauty of a kit this figure really is.
 
Cast in white resin with the main part of the body being cast in two halves. The shoes are clearly marked on the mold plug as to right and left and attach with no problem. The arms are cast separately and have mold lugs to insure correct positioning. The rifle and right hand are cast separately with the left hand being cast with the left arm. All equipment is cast separately and is clean and crisp in detail.
 
Overall I find this to be a beautifully sculpted figure worthy of being nominated for the Lilliput Award for 2005.
